## Enhanced Monitoring System (2025-08-10)
### Problem: Staging Section Timeout Issues
After resolving the forEach errors, a new issue emerged: **staging section timeouts**. Files were being removed from staging after 300 seconds (5 minutes) before downloads could complete, causing:
- Partial downloads getting stuck as `.tmp` files
- Work directories (`tdarr-workDir*`) unable to be cleaned up (ENOTEMPTY errors)
- Subsequent jobs failing to start due to blocked staging section
- Manual intervention required to clean up stuck directories
### Root Cause Analysis
1. **Hardcoded Timeout**: The 300-second staging timeout is hardcoded in Tdarr v2.45.01 and not configurable
2. **Large File Downloads**: Files 2-3GB+ take longer than 5 minutes to download over network to unmapped nodes
3. **Cascade Failures**: Stuck work directories prevent staging section cleanup, blocking all future jobs
### Solution: Enhanced Monitoring & Automatic Cleanup System
**Script Location**: `/mnt/NV2/Development/claude-home/scripts/monitoring/tdarr-timeout-monitor.sh`
#### Key Features Implemented:
1. **Staging Timeout Detection**: Monitors server logs for "limbo" timeout errors every 20 minutes
2. **Automatic Directory Cleanup**: Removes stuck work directories with partial downloads
3. **Discord Notifications**: Structured markdown messages with working user pings
4. **Comprehensive Logging**: Timestamped logs with automatic rotation
5. **Multi-System Monitoring**: Covers both server staging issues and node worker stalls
#### Implementation Details:
**Cron Schedule**:
```bash
*/20 * * * * /mnt/NV2/Development/claude-home/scripts/monitoring/tdarr-timeout-monitor.sh
```
**Log Management**:
- **Primary Log**: `/tmp/tdarr-monitor/monitor.log`
- **Automatic Rotation**: When exceeding 1MB → `.log.old`
- **Retention**: Current + 1 previous log file

# Function to send Discord notification
send_discord_notification() {
local message="$1"
local color="15158332" # Red color for alerts
if [[ "$message" == *"success"* ]] || [[ "$message" == *"started"* ]]; then
color="3066993" # Green color for success
fi
# Check if message contains a ping - extract it to send separately
local ping_message=""
local clean_message="$message"
if [[ "$message" == *"<@"* ]]; then
# Extract the line with the ping
ping_message=$(echo "$message" | grep -o ".*<@[0-9]*>.*")
# Remove the ping line from the main message
clean_message=$(echo "$message" | grep -v "<@[0-9]*>")
fi
# Wrap main message in markdown code block
local markdown_message="\`\`\`md
$clean_message
\`\`\`"
# Add ping message after the markdown block if it exists
if [[ -n "$ping_message" ]]; then
markdown_message="$markdown_message
$ping_message"
fi
# Properly escape for JSON: backslashes, quotes, and newlines
local escaped_message=$(echo "$markdown_message" | sed 's/\\/\\\\/g; s/"/\\"/g; :a;N;$!ba;s/\n/\\n/g')
curl -H "Content-Type: application/json" \
-X POST \
-d "{\"content\": \"$escaped_message\"}" \
"$DISCORD_WEBHOOK" 2>/dev/null
}
